Police: Woman In Critical Condition After Being Shot By Girlfriend In Lauderhill

LAUDERHILL (CBSMiami) -- A woman is in critical condition after she was shot at a Lauderhill Apartment complex.

Police say an officer on patrol heard gunshots coming from the Waterford Park Apartments where officers located a woman in the driver's seat of a vehicle. She'd been shot multiple times.

Police say further investigation led them to one of the units in the complex and the victim's girlfriend.

Police say there was a brief standoff with officers, but she was later taken into custody without incident.

Neighbors described hearing 7-8 gunshot blasts. Many looked out the window to see the victim being loaded onto a stretcher. Schazzard Blackburn said she was blocked by crime tape when she coming home from her job early Wednesday morning but her mother heard the shots.

"I just seen the person laying on the floor and then I seen a black Nissan Altima parked really weird almost as if the person like jumped out the car while it was moving," she said.

A CBS4 camera captured as two separate vehicles including a black car were towed away that multiple neighbors described as being parked haphazardly.

One neighbor said she heard arguing in the moments before the shots.

The investigation is ongoing, police have not identified anyone involved.
